I2T3
Medium Density Residential-1 District
The purpose and intent of the board of commissioners in establishing the MR-1 Medium Density Residential-1 District is as follows: To encourage primarily residential, planned developments that allow accessory retail, office, institutional, and civic uses; To provide for residential neighborhoods with a mix of single-family and multi-family housing types that maintain harmony of scale, intensity, and design with surrounding development; To provide for connectivity of streets and communities and reduce the dependence on automobile use by increasing the ease of and opportunity for alternative modes of travel; To implement the future development map of the county's most current comprehensive plan.
